Moët & Chandon: a Parisian kiosk in Champagne

Moët & Chandon reinvents the classic Parisian kiosk with a fresh twist. Located on the terrace of the Hôtel Moët and in the English Garden, guests can enjoy a glass of Moët Ice Impérial, accompanied by refreshing garnishes and signature sorbets, such as lemon, grapefruit, or coconut. This multisensory stop also includes limited-edition postcards to capture the essence of a Moët & Chandon summer.

A new terrace and bar experience in Épernay

In the heart of a French-style garden, Moët & Chandon offers a unique experience with three bars: the Orangerie, the Moët & Chandon Bar, and the English Garden.

This summer, the Orangerie offers a gourmet experience that highlights the versatility of Brut Impérial. Guests are invited to relax in the sun and savor three exclusive croque-monsieur creations by executive chef Jean-Michel Bardet.

A vegetarian delight with grilled zucchini, eggplant, fennel, goat cheese, lemon zest, toasted pine nuts, and basil. A seafood version with smoked salmon, fresh cheese, cucumber, lime, Timut pepper, and dill. And a refined meat option with Cecina de Leon beef, Saint-Marcellin cheese, green apple, and arugula.

To complete the experience, three exclusive cocktails created by Cellar Master Benoît Gouez reinterpret the Brut Impérial with distinctive notes:

  • Hibiscus Impérial: floral, fresh, and fruity
  • Jardin de l’Orangerie: dry and herbaceous
  • Saran Sour: enveloping and spicy, with citrus and pastry notes
